Guyanese media briefed on upcoming CARICOM Heads meeting

Guyana’s Foreign Minister Mr. Carl Greenidge and CARICOM Secretary-General Ambassador Irwin LaRocque met Guyana media representatives on Saturday, ahead of the upcoming 37th CARICOM Heads of Government meeting to be held in Georgetown 4 – 6 July 2016.

The Forum, organised by Guyana’s Government Information Agency (GINA) provided an update on arrangements for the meeting and allowed media practitioners an opportunity to seek clarity on issues impacting the Caribbean Community.  Ambassador LaRocque told the gathering that security issues, the  threat to correspondent banking, the regional single market  and the still unresolved matter of stateless Haitians of Dominican descent are among  items  on a packed agenda to go before the Heads.

The Meeting, under the Chairmanship of Dominica’s Prime Minister Mr. Roosevelt Skerrit, begins with an Opening Ceremony at the Guyana Cultural Centre on Monday 4 July from 5:00 pm. The plenary sessions on Tuesday 5 to Wednesday 6 July take place at the Pegasus hotel, Georgetown.
